Moon Minneapolis & St. Paul offers a vivid portrait of the Twin Cities through the eyes of Tricia Cornell, a local with deep knowledge of the area’s culture and attractions. This guide stands out by blending practical tools like color-coded neighborhood maps with curated itineraries for varied interests—from budget travelers to outdoor enthusiasts. With detailed insights into everything from iconic art venues to hidden dining gems, it serves anyone looking to experience Minneapolis and St. Paul beyond the typical tourist path.

What makes this guide truly different is how Tricia Cornell, a local expert, captures the vibrant pulse of both Minneapolis and St. Paul, offering you more than just landmarks—you get insider access to neighborhoods, eateries, and cultural hotspots. The book walks you through distinct areas with color-coded maps, helping you navigate from the contemporary art at the Walker Art Center to authentic local flavors on Eat Street. You'll find chapters dedicated to nightlife, historic sites, and outdoor escapes, providing not just a list but a sense of place. Whether you're a first-time visitor or returning to dive deeper, this guide equips you with practical insights and local know-how to tailor your own city experience.

Bobby Chapman's Minneapolis, Minnesota Travel Guide stands out by offering a multifaceted look at the twin cities’ transformation from quiet farming towns to vibrant cultural hubs. The book combines tourism tips with historical and environmental studies, making it a resource for travelers who want more than surface-level sightseeing. It highlights the contrast between Minneapolis's modern architecture and St. Paul’s traditional charm, helping you appreciate the region’s unique character. Whether you're on a honeymoon, business trip, or cultural tour, this guide provides rich context to enhance your visit.
